Name | FANTASTIC FOUR (FAF) domain |
| Function | FAF genes were first identified in Arabidopsis thaliana and encode small proteins that are highly conserved across land plants and share a FAF domain of ~50 amino acids. Since their initial identification in Arabidopsis thaliana, FAF domain-containing proteins have been linked to shoot apical meristem maintenance, organ initiation, and developmental timing, positioning them as modulators that fine-tune growth-related signaling pathways. |
